What is Botox Chronic Migraine Form

The Prior Authorization Drug Attachment for Botox Chronic Migraine Treatment is a healthcare form used by providers in Wisconsin to request prior authorization for Botox treatments specifically for chronic migraines.

Eligibility to use this form includes healthcare providers in Wisconsin treating patients with chronic migraines who require Botox® therapy. Patients suffering from chronic migraines may also be involved in the process.
Supporting documents can include detailed clinical evaluations, medical history records, and any previous treatment records that justify the need for Botox treatment. Make sure to include all relevant evidence for authorization.
The completed Prior Authorization Drug Attachment can be submitted electronically through pdfFiller or printed and sent directly to the patient’s insurance company, according to their submission guidelines.
Common mistakes include failing to complete all required fields, not gathering necessary patient and provider information, and overlooking the signature requirement. Double-check all sections before submission.
Processing times for prior authorizations can vary by insurance provider but typically range from a few days up to two weeks. Check directly with the insurance company for specific timelines.
There are generally no fees directly associated with submitting the Prior Authorization Drug Attachment itself, but check with the insurance provider for any applicable fees related to treatment approval.
If your request is denied, you can appeal the decision by providing additional documentation or clarification on the medical necessity of the Botox treatment for chronic migraines.
